About

Dr. Malliga Subramanian is a leading researcher at the intersection of digital transformation and public health, with a primary focus on the strategic deployment of contemporary digital tools during global crises. Her most cited work, "The role of contemporary digital tools and technologies in COVID‐19 crisis: An exploratory analysis" (2021, 45 citations), provides a seminal framework for understanding how digital resources—from data analytics and AI to tracking systems—can be leveraged to prevent, detect, monitor, and manage pandemics. This exploratory analysis has become a foundational reference for scholars and policymakers seeking to harness technology for outbreak prediction, disease regulation, and informed decision-making. Dr. Subramanian’s contributions are particularly notable for bridging the gap between rapid technological innovation and urgent public health needs, offering actionable insights into the use of digital tools for containment and control. Her work underscores the critical role of data-driven strategies in crisis management, making her a key voice in the ongoing discourse on digital health resilience.
